Summary

Aleto, Inc. is a federal property management and facilities/space planning company supporting U.S. government agencies. The Senior Director of Operations leads internal management and operational functions, guiding operational goals while improving employee and client experience through strong leadership and process maturity.

What you'll do

  • Lead company-wide operational functions in alignment with core values and strategic priorities; contribute to corporate leadership decisions within the Office of the President.
  • Manage and develop leaders (Account Directors, Team Leads, Managers) through mentorship, coaching, performance evaluations, and cross-functional collaboration.
  • Oversee a large portfolio of prime and subcontract contracts/programs; run structured client meetings, capture feedback, and implement improvement plans.
  • Analyze operations and performance to identify cost reduction, program improvements, and policy changes; drive organizational maturity through repeatable processes.
  • Develop and own KPIs across functional areas; provide guidance to managers and support decision-making to improve profitability.
  • Direct/implement business policies, objectives, and activities to ensure continuity of operations, productivity, and returns on investment.
  • Review leaders’ MSR submissions and present summaries/recommendations to the President.
  • Develop and manage operational budgets; monitor project budgets to meet financial objectives.
  • Partner with Finance to audit invoicing across platforms and drive follow-up actions on delayed invoices.
  • Partner with HR on workforce planning, employee communications, hiring, onboarding, and succession planning; ensure people-management compliance.
  • Draft subcontract agreements for final review and oversee contractors/subcontractors for quality and specification adherence.
  • Ensure accurate timekeeping (including T&M contracts) and approve non-headquarters operational payroll.
  • Develop and implement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) across the organization.
  • Manage operational risk; create action plans to identify, report, and mitigate risks.
  • Prepare and present reports on activities, expenses, budgets, and relevant government statutes/rulings.
  • As needed, support maintenance of corporate certifications for government contracting (e.g., CMMC, ISO) and provide operational support to subsidiary Logis-Tech; develop packages for new/repeatable solutions.

Requirements

  • Authorization/Clearance: U.S. work authorization and U.S. citizenship required; must be eligible to pass and maintain a Moderate Risk Public Trust background check (HSPD-12).
  • Education:Bachelor’s degree in Business or related field required; Master’s degree/MBA preferred.
  • Experience:10+ years in government contracting/professional services operations or related experience; 10+ years of leadership experience; experience managing teams, government contracts, and PMO/project portfolios strongly desired.
  • Domain:Government contracting experience required; strong knowledge of real estate and/or facilities support highly preferred.
  • Skills:Operational and strategic leadership; client service and stakeholder management; KPI development; budgeting/financial oversight; process/SOP development; risk management; strong ethics and judgment; organizational, analytical, and problem-solving skills; excellent written/verbal communication and presentation; ability to mentor, train, delegate, and maintain confidentiality; knowledge of employment laws and government regulations.
  • Tools/Certifications:Proficient in Microsoft Office; PMP or equivalent desired; familiarity/support for CMMC and ISO certifications as needed.

Conditions

  • Employment type:Full-time.
  • Work arrangement:Remote; some travel may be required.
  • Benefits:Paid vacation/PTO (accrual totaling ~3 weeks/year), 11 paid federal holidays, 40 hours paid sick leave, parental leave; medical/dental/vision insurance (company contributes toward premiums); HSA/FSA options (including dependent care FSA); company-paid short- and long-term disability; company-paid life insurance; 401(k) retirement plan.
  • Interview process:Microsoft Teams or phone; process averages ~3 weeks; start date depends on availability and government background clearance timing.
